#5a8c8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a8c8e is composed of 35.3% red, 54.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 182.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.4% and a lightness of 45.5%. #5a8c8e color hex could be obtained by blending #b4ffff with #00191d.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#5a8c8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5a8c8e has RGB values of R:90, G:140,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5934222.

Hex triplet 5a8c8e #5a8c8e
RGB Decimal 90, 140, 142 rgb(90,140,142)
RGB Percent 35.3, 54.9, 55.7 rgb(35.3%,54.9%,55.7%)
CMYK 37, 1, 0, 44
HSL 182.3°, 22.4, 45.5 hsl(182.3,22.4%,45.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 182.3°, 36.6, 55.7
Web Safe 669999 #669999
CIE-LAB 54.95, -16.182, -6.4
XYZ 18.476, 22.882, 29.033
xyY 0.262, 0.325, 22.882
CIE-LCH 54.95, 17.401, 201.578
CIE-LUV 54.95, -23.697, -6.77
Hunter-Lab 47.835, -14.768, -2.501
Binary 01011010, 10001100,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#5a8c8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a0a is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5a8c8e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7d7d7d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#768080 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8a898f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8f8697 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#64909b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#788a8e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7c8894 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#608f96 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
